Biggest friction point between buyers and wholesalers?

Israel LoBue
  • Investor
  • Nashville, TN
Posted

Getting more active again on BiggerPockets and curious what others are seeing in the Nashville market.

From my seat, deals that actually close here tend to win on clarity, not hype.

For those active in Middle TN, what’s the biggest friction point you’re seeing right now between buyers and wholesalers?

Biggest friction is wholesalers sending out garbage deals with absolutely no margin. Presenting very incorrect comps to drive up ARV and severely underestimating rehab costs...by about half. "Easy 45k rehab" ends up being a 100k rehab.

Trying to wholesale properties off the MLS

I mean the list goes on. 

There are very few good wholesalers left and you have to know who they are. I used to be on 100 buyer lists, but now I'm just on about 3. 

I am buying most of my stuff from other investors in my network and not wholesalers.
